Creates the "Change of Venue for Capital Cases Fund" to reimburse a county that receives a capital case from another county for costs associated with the sequestering of jurors
This bill establishes a dedicated fund to reimburse counties that host capital cases transferred from other counties for the specific costs of sequestering jurors. The Office of the State Courts Administrator will manage the fund, which is financed through state appropriations and can only be used for these reimbursement purposes. Counties seeking reimbursement must apply by May 1st, and payments will be made by June 30th, with any unspent funds remaining in the fund rather than returning to the general revenue. If the available money in the fund is insufficient to cover all claims, the reimbursement will be distributed on a pro rata basis. Additionally, the bill outlines that if a transferred county does not qualify for reimbursement, the original county where the case began remains responsible for covering the juror sequestration costs.
